A Relationship Built on Complicated Foundations

From the moment Brie and Brady first became romantically involved, their connection carried a sense of risk. Brady’s reputation preceded him: a former Marine who had fallen into dangerous circles, entangled with criminal activity and questionable allies. Even as he tried to change his life, the shadow of those choices followed him.

Brie, meanwhile, arrived in Virgin River with emotional scars of her own. Her journey toward healing from past trauma has been one of the show’s most powerful arcs. Opening her heart again—especially to someone with Brady’s history—was never going to be easy.

That tension became the foundation of their relationship.

Unlike some of the series’ more straightforward romances, Brie and Brady’s love story has always been about growth, forgiveness, and the ongoing struggle to trust again.

Redemption Isn’t Instant

One reason the writers seem reluctant to give the couple a smooth road is Brady’s long redemption arc. The character has spent several seasons attempting to prove that he can leave behind the dangerous lifestyle that once defined him.

But real change, the series suggests, doesn’t happen overnight.

Brady’s attempts to build a legitimate future are often complicated by lingering ties to his past. Old associates, unfinished business, and suspicion from the community make it difficult for him to fully escape the reputation he once earned.

For Brie, that creates an emotional dilemma.

She wants to believe in Brady’s transformation. She wants to see the man he is trying to become. Yet every time something from his past resurfaces, it forces her to question whether their relationship is built on solid ground or fragile hope.

Brie’s Own Journey Is Still Unfolding

Another reason the show hasn’t rushed the couple toward permanent happiness is Brie’s personal development. Her storyline has never been solely about romance—it’s about reclaiming her strength, her voice, and her independence.

As a lawyer determined to stand up for justice, Brie’s career path is increasingly shaping her identity. That professional commitment sometimes intersects uncomfortably with Brady’s complicated past.

The tension between her principles and her relationship with him creates natural conflict—conflict that the writers seem eager to explore rather than resolve too quickly.
